This photograph captures the exquisite beauty of "The Madonna and Child 'Salus Populi Romani'" artwork, located in the Pauline Chapel of the Basilica of S. Maria Maggiore in Rome. Created by Pompeo Targon and Camillo Mariani during the Renaissance-Baroque period between 1607-1612, this masterpiece is a testament to their artistic brilliance. The photograph showcases the delicate details of this iconic piece, with its central focus on the Madonna and Child surrounded by a glorious array of angels. The artist's skillful use of light and shadow brings depth to each figure, emphasizing their ethereal presence. The composition exudes a sense of serenity as Mary tenderly cradles baby Jesus in her arms. Their expressions radiate love and compassion, evoking a profound connection that transcends time. The surrounding angels add an element of celestial grandeur to the scene, symbolizing divine protection over mother and child.
